डिस्क स्थान हटाए जाने के बाद मुक्त नहीं हुआ


34

मैंने अपने मैकबुक प्रो आंतरिक एसएसडी (128 जीबी) (ओएस एक्स 10.7.3) पर विंडोज़ वीएम के 50 जीबी को लगभग प्राप्त कर लिया था। मैंने उन्हें एक बाहरी ड्राइव पर कॉपी किया, फिर उन्हें आंतरिक ड्राइव से हटा दिया, फिर कचरा खाली कर दिया।

जब मैं एक्टिविटी मॉनिटर में डिस्क के उपयोग को देखता हूं तो यह उसी स्तर के उपयोग को दिखाता है जैसा कि सी 50Gb फ़ाइलों को हटाने से पहले किया था।

किसी भी विचार क्यों अंतरिक्ष खाली नहीं किया गया है?


जब तक आप उपलब्ध स्थान का पुन: परीक्षण नहीं करते हैं, तब तक आपने क्या इंतजार किया है?
जेंटमैट

क्या आप टाइम मशीन का उपयोग करते हैं?
काइल क्रोनिन

Rm -rf कमांड के साथ बेहद सावधान रहें, क्योंकि sudo rm -f टाइप करने से आपके सिस्टम और सभी कनेक्टेड वॉल्यूम पर हर फाइल डिलीट हो जाएगी! एक समान लाइन के साथ एक टाइपो बनाने के साथ अनुभव से बोलते हुए
रयान

जवाबों:


36

यह उत्तर शेर में टाइम मशीन के बैकअप से संबंधित है।

मेरी समझ यह है कि जब एक बैक अप का प्रयास किया जाता है जब बैक अप डिस्क कनेक्ट नहीं होती है, तो एक बैक अप / वॉल्यूम / मोबाइल बैकपअप किया जाता है।

अगली बार TM बैक अप डिस्क से कनेक्ट होने पर ये बैक अप दूर नहीं जाते हैं। मुझे यकीन नहीं है कि ओएस अंततः इस स्थान को पुनः प्राप्त करेगा।

आप निम्न आदेश चलाकर स्थानीय बैक अप को अक्षम कर सकते हैं:

sudo tmutil disablelocal

आपके द्वारा यह आदेश चलाने के बाद / वॉल्यूम / MobileBackups हटा दिए गए हैं।

मुझे यकीन है कि स्थानीय बैकअप के लिए एक अच्छा कारण है और मैं जरूरी नहीं कि उन्हें अक्षम करने की सिफारिश करूं, लेकिन वे थे - कुछ बड़े हटाए गए फ़ोल्डरों के संयोजन में - डिस्क स्थान का कारण अभी भी उपयोग में दिखाई दे रहा है।

आप मोबाइल बैकअप को चलाकर पुनः सक्षम कर सकते हैं:

sudo tmutil enablelocal

अधिक जानकारी यहाँ - http://arstechnica.com/apple/reviews/2011/07/mac-os-x-10-7.ars/18


जब मोबाइल बैकअप चालू होता है, तो क्या कभी लिया गया डिस्क स्थान मुक्त हो जाता है (जैसे जब इसे बाहरी ड्राइव पर लिखा जा सकता है)? या यह स्थायी रूप से रहता है?
स्ज़बोल्स्क

1
मुझे लगता है कि यह ध्यान देने योग्य है (कम से कम कुछ मामलों में, यह मेरे लिए काम करता है), टीएम वरीयताओं में बड़े स्विच को फ़्लिप करके टाइम मशीन को अक्षम करना उस स्थान को मुक्त कर देगा। मैंने एक बैकअप शुरू किया जो खत्म नहीं हुआ, और केवल जब मैंने टीएम को अक्षम कर दिया तो मुझे अपना 50+ जीबी वापस मिल गया।
एडन माइल्स

टीआईएस बैकअप के लिए असंबंधित 50GB फ़ाइलों को हटाने के कारण यह मुद्दा नहीं जाता है कि ड्राइव स्थान खाली नहीं है। मुझे ओपी जैसी ही समस्या है।
wide_eyed_pupil

$ sudo tmutil disablelocal disablelocal: Unrecognized verb.
gies0r

13

Mojave 10.14.4 पर मैं 50GB स्थान पुनः प्राप्त करने में सक्षम था:

sh-3.2# tmutil listlocalsnapshots /
com.apple.TimeMachine.2019-04-03-103122
sh-3.2# tmutil deletelocalsnapshots 2019-04-03-103122
Deleted local snapshot '2019-04-03-103122'

स्थानीय स्नैपशॉट आमतौर पर टाइम मशीन स्वचालित बैकअप के दौरान बनाए जाते हैं। यह स्पष्ट नहीं है कि यह स्थानीय स्नैपशॉट क्यों बनाया गया था, क्योंकि मेरे मैक बुक पर स्वचालित बैकअप अक्षम हैं। एक संभावना यह है कि Mojave अपग्रेड ने स्वचालित रूप से उस स्नैपशॉट को बनाया है।


10

हाई सिएरा पर कमांड होगी sudo tmutil disable localsnapshot:।


4

कभी-कभी .Trashesरूट डायरेक्टरी में फ़ोल्डर में डिलीट की गई सामग्री मिल जाती है । टर्मिनल से आप cd /.Trashesदेख सकते हैं कि क्या आपकी कोई हटाई गई फ़ाइल अभी भी ट्रैश में है। फिर आप उन्हें हटा सकते हैं sudo rm -rf someFolderName

सावधानी : यह एक उन्नत उन्नत उपयोगकर्ता ऑपरेशन है, इसलिए सावधान रहें कि आप क्या टाइप करते हैं और वास्तव में आपके द्वारा हटाए जाने के बाद rmसे स्थायी है और इसे पूर्ववत नहीं किया जा सकता है।


4

टाइम मशीन प्रेफरेंस में टाइम मशीन को स्विच करना (और इसे वापस स्विच करना) मेरे लिए समस्या तय कर दी।


2

यदि आप खोजक से मुक्त डिस्क स्थान देखते हैं तो इसमें उपयोग किए गए स्थान पर बैकअप शामिल नहीं होगा। ऐसा इसलिए है क्योंकि यदि अन्य एप्लिकेशन द्वारा अधिक स्थान की आवश्यकता होती है तो बैकअप हटा दिए जाएंगे। मैं मोबाइल बैकअप को ज्यादा जगह लिए बिना काम करने के लिए क्या करता हूं, प्रति सप्ताह एक बार (टीएम प्रीफ्स से) समय मशीन को अक्षम और सक्षम कर रहा हूं। जब आप इसे अक्षम करते हैं तो स्थानीय बैकअप हटा दिए जाते हैं।

मुझे लगता है कि इससे ड्राइव को पूरा होने देने में ज्यादा फर्क नहीं पड़ेगा और फिर जरूरत के अनुसार स्वचालित रूप से बैकअप डिलीट हो जाएगा (शायद थोड़ा धीमा प्रदर्शन)।


1

यदि आप किसी फ़ाइल को हटाते हैं, तो जब तक कुछ एप्लिकेशन पर उसकी पकड़ होती है, तब तक फाइल फाइल सिस्टम से मुक्त नहीं होगी। इसलिए आप एक फिल्म चला सकते हैं और इसे खेलते समय हटा सकते हैं और फिर भी इसे अंत तक देख सकते हैं, यह मानते हुए कि आप इसे विराम नहीं देते हैं (जो काम भी कर सकते हैं)।

यह शायद इसलिए भी है कि टाइम मशीन से संबंधित उत्तर पॉप अप कर रहे हैं। यदि टाइम मशीन आपकी जंबो फाइल का बैकअप लेने की प्रक्रिया में है, जो कि एक अच्छा समय लेगी, और जब तक यह समाप्त नहीं हो जाती है तब तक फाइल सिस्टम से डिलीट नहीं होगी। आप समस्या को तुरंत हल करने के लिए "बैकअप छोड़ें" कर सकते हैं।


मैंने मैन्युअल रूप से एक mysql ibdata1 को हटा दिया और mysql सर्वर को पुनरारंभ करने से समस्या हल हो गई। धन्यवाद।
20

1
नाह। मैं डीएमजी फ़ाइलों को 5 जीबी हटा रहा हूं और माउंट नहीं किया गया है और डिस्क मुक्त जगह नहीं है। और अन्य फ़ाइलों का एक गुच्छा। ओएस एक्स कुछ अजीब कर रहा है यहां मुझे यकीन है।
wide_eyed_pupil

0

पहले अपने मैक को पुनरारंभ करने का प्रयास करें, फिर डिस्क उपयोगिता ऐप चलाएं। यह आपके HD उपलब्ध स्थान की फिर से गणना करेगा और तुरंत फाइंडर पर सही संख्या दिखाएगा

हमारी साइट का प्रयोग करके, आप स्वीकार करते हैं कि आपने हमारी Cookie Policy और निजता नीति को पढ़ और समझा लिया है।
Licensed under cc by-sa 3.0 with attribution required.